Clinical Trial Summary

This research targets the evaluation of the impact of oral health educational programs on the gingival status and oral health related quality of life in early adolescence of the Egyptian population. Each participant will benefit from the education of the proper oral hygiene practices under the supervision and follow up of the investigator in addition to the potential improvement of his/ her oral health related quality of life.


Description:

The objective of this study is to improve the gingival status and oral health related quality of life in the Egyptian population's early adolescence. The intervention is an Oral health educational program based on the following: - Tooth brushing: the modified bass technique is the method of choice the skill will be taught using a video followed by a model demonstration then a supervised brushing session done by the participants. - Dietary recommendations and importance of visiting the dentist will be introduced in the form of power point presentation that will be set according to the American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ry (AAPD). - Participant will be asked to come for 4 visits one for base line data collection and administration of the intervention and another 3 follow up visits once per month.

Age group 11 Years to 14 Years
Eligibility Inclusion Criteria: 1. Patients aged from 11-14 years old 2. No reported systemic disease 3. No administration of antibiotics in the last month 4. No fixed or removable appliance 5. Absence of acute phase of any oral disease Exclusion Criteria: 1. Patient refuses to participate in the study 2. patient fails to attend follow up sessions

Outcome

Type Measure Description Time frame Safety issue
Primary Short form Child perception questionnaire 11-14 assessment of Oral symptoms, functional limitations, emotional and social well being. each domain scores from 0-20 where 20 means the worst quality of life in each domain. 3 months
Secondary Photographic evaluation and interpretation using Adobe Photoshop Creative Cloud 2021 assessment of Swelling of gingiva red color characteristics using number of red pixels 3 months
